gente uma duvida como o foreach sabe o valor de livro se nao foi atribuido em lugar nenhum tipo se alguem conseguir me explicar essa função de um jeito que ate um animal entenda seria muito bom kkkkkkk
gente uma duvida como o foreach sabe o valor de livro se nao foi atribuido em lugar nenhum tipo se alguem conseguir me explicar essa função de um jeito que ate um animal entenda seria muito bom kkkkkkk
Oi Gabriel!
De forma bem simples, você criou um "parâmetro" chamado livro, que iria receber o valor de cada posição do array durante a execução do forEach. No javascript não se usa o Let para declarar este parâmetro.
Oi, Gabriel
/*
[] é um array (coleção)
"livros", uma coleção com os seguintes elementos: 'JS', 'Pyhton', 'Go', 'PHP'
*/
const livros = ['JS', 'Pyhton', 'Go', 'PHP'];
/*
"forEach", significa: para cada elemento faça ...
livros.paraCada(elemento faça {
console.log(elemento) ;
})
*/
livros.forEach((elemento, i) => {
console.log(i, elemento) ;
})
Saída:
// console
0 JS
1 Pyhton
2 Go
3 PHP